Asbestos Testing Service in Sussex County, NJ
Asbestos testing services provide property owners with essential information about the presence of asbestos-containing materials in residential properties. This service is commonly requested during renovations, remodeling projects, or when purchasing a home, to identify any asbestos risks before work begins. Testing involves collecting samples from suspect materials such as insulation, flooring, or ceiling tiles, and sending them to a laboratory for analysis. Understanding whether asbestos is present helps homeowners make informed decisions about necessary safety measures or removal procedures.
Property owners often seek asbestos testing to ensure their homes meet safety standards and to prevent potential health hazards. Before requesting testing, it is helpful to know which areas or materials in the property might contain asbestos, especially in buildings constructed before the 1980s. Clarifying the scope of the project and any specific concerns about material disturbance can assist in planning the appropriate testing approach. This service aims to provide clarity and peace of mind regarding asbestos risks in residential environments.

Asbestos Testing Service Questions
What is asbestos testing? Asbestos testing involves collecting samples from a property to determine if asbestos-containing materials are present.
When should property owners consider asbestos testing? Testing is recommended before renovations, demolitions, or if damaged materials are suspected to contain asbestos.
What types of projects often require asbestos testing? Common projects include home renovations, asbestos removal planning, and property inspections for older buildings.
How is asbestos testing performed? Samples are taken from suspect materials and analyzed in a laboratory to identify asbestos presence and type.
